Global Forestry Cranes Market size was valued at USD 1.5 Billion in 2024 and is poised to grow from USD 1.59 Billion in 2025 to USD 2.54 Billion by 2033, growing at a CAGR of 6.0% during the forecast period (2026-2033).
The global forestry cranes market focuses on crawler cranes designed for lifting logs, timber bundles, and forest machinery in woodland settings, playing a crucial role in enhancing timber extraction efficiency while minimizing labor intensity and safety hazards. This sector has experienced growth driven by rising demand for sustainable construction, which promotes the use of certified timber. Investment in mechanized logging is notable in areas like Scandinavia and Canada, highlighting a transition from manual methods to advanced crane solutions. Additionally, the integration of digitalization and telematics is revolutionizing operations, enabling logging companies to monitor vital metrics such as load cycles and equipment health, leading to reduced downtime and increased investment in sophisticated crane technology. Manufacturers are responding by developing IoT-ready models, positioning themselves to capitalize on emerging forestry markets.

Global Forestry Cranes Market Segments Analysis
Global forestry cranes market is segmented by product type, boom type, lifting capacity, end user, distribution channel and region. Based on product type, the market is segmented into forwarder cranes, loader cranes, trailer cranes, truck-mounted cranes and others. Based on boom type, the market is segmented into knuckle boom, straight boom, telescopic boom and others. Based on lifting capacity, the market is segmented into light duty, medium duty, heavy duty and others. Based on end user, the market is segmented into logging contractors, forestry companies, sawmills and others. Based on distribution channel, the market is segmented into OEM, dealers & distributors, aftermarket and others. Based on region, the market is segmented into North America, Europe, Asia Pacific, Latin America and Middle East & Africa.
Driver of the Global Forestry Cranes Market
The Global Forestry Cranes market is experiencing a significant drive as forestry operators prioritize equipment that reduces soil disturbance and minimizes emissions, aligning with sustainable harvesting practices crucial for certification and market acceptance. Crane systems designed for low-impact load handling are increasingly sought after, allowing contractors to efficiently access timber while maintaining minimal impact on the ground infrastructure. This focus on environmental stewardship fosters investment in specialized forestry cranes, as buyers recognize the importance of such technology in accessing premium markets and showcasing corporate responsibility. The heightened ecological awareness among consumers further amplifies the demand for innovative solutions in this sector.
Restraints in the Global Forestry Cranes Market
The Global Forestry Cranes market encounters significant challenges due to the high initial investment required for specialized machinery. These cranes are designed with advanced structural integrity, powerful winches, and resilient parts to endure the demanding environments of forestry work. Budgetary limitations often hinder potential purchasers from securing these capital-intensive assets, especially when profit margins are tight. As a result, companies may delay their equipment acquisitions or choose to invest in less efficient alternatives. This hesitance can impede market expansion and restrict overall growth, even in the face of existing demand drivers within the global industry.
Market Trends of the Global Forestry Cranes Market
The Global Forestry Cranes market is experiencing a significant trend towards digital integration, driven by advancements in telematics and AI technology. Manufacturers are increasingly equipping cranes with sophisticated sensor networks that enable operators to monitor performance metrics in real time, enhancing operational efficiency. This trend not only minimizes unplanned downtime with predictive maintenance capabilities but also allows for seamless remote assistance and automated software updates, reducing the reliance on on-site visits. As the ecosystem of digital solutions evolves, companies benefit from data-driven insights that optimize scheduling, enhance safety protocols, and improve overall fleet efficiency, catering to a diverse range of logging environments globally.
